语法分析器文法,yacc是一个语法分析器

找到a 语法 分析器5 。程序将词法分析和语法 analysis结合起来,词法分析的结果作为语法 analysis的输入 , 分为词法分析、语法分析(LL算法、递归下降算法、LR算法)、语义分析、运行时环境、中间代码、代码生成、代码优化,如何解释语法分析过程语法分析(Syntaxanalysis或解析)和语法解析器语法分析是编译过程中的一个逻辑阶段 。
1、用C写的LL(1# include # include # include # include chara[20];/*分析堆栈*/charB[20];/* Residual string */char v1[20]{I,,* ,(,), #};/*终止符*/charv2[20]{E,
【语法分析器文法,yacc是一个语法分析器】t,S,F};/*非终结符*/intj0 , b0,top0,l;/*L是输入字符串长度*/typedefstructtype/*生产类型定义*/{ char origin;/*大写字符*/chararray[5];/*生产权限字符*/int length;/*字符数*/}类型;typee,g1,s1,f1;/*结构变量*/typeC[10][10];/*预测分析表*/voidprint()/*输出分析栈*/{ inta;/*指针*/for(A0; 。

    推荐阅读